Abstract
Quinolonecarboxylic esters of the general formula (II) are hydrolyzed to quinolonecarboxylic acids of the general formula (I):The method comprises the step A):A) reacting compounds of the formula (II) with a mixture comprising acetic acid, sulfuric acid and waterIn step A), ≥30 to ≤40 mol of acetic acid, ≥0.3 to ≤1 mol of sulfuric acid and ≥0.9 to ≤2.5 mol of water are used per mole of compounds of the formula (II). The method is particularly suitable for the synthesis of the intermediate (I) in the synthesis of pradofloxacin.
